Answer:
c. The price of grapefruits experienced a reduction 6.01 percentage points greater than the price of pineapples.
Step-by-step explanation:
The original price of Pineapples=$5.15
New price of Pineapples=$3.88
Find change in price of Pineapples
Change in price=original price- new price
[tex]=5.15-3.88=1.27[/tex]
The price of Pineapple was reduced by $1.27
% reduction in price
(reduction value/original value) Ă— 100
[tex]=\frac{1.27}{5.15} *100=24.66[/tex]
=24.66%
The original price of grape fruits=$2.25
New price of grape fruits=$1.56
Change in price of grape fruit
Change in price= original price -new price
[tex]=2.25-1.56=0.69[/tex]
% reduction in price of grape fruits
(reduction value/original value)Ă—100
[tex]=\frac{0.69}{2.25} *100=30.67[/tex]
=30.67%
Answers
The fruit that has its price reduced by a greater percentage is grape fruit
How many percentage points greater = 30.67%-24.66% = 6.01 points
